My kids have been going to Twin Rivers Baptist for about a year, and almost every Sunday they have asked me to go with them, and I always said, Ill go one day, well to day was the day I decided I would go with them cause it was their homecoming. I have a 9 month old baby and soon as I walked in the door, they were showing me the nursery, which was fine, I told the lady, if she started getting antsy or being disruptive, I would bring her in there. The choir got up and sang, and then the preacher gets up to speak, right before the special singing, and looks at me in front of everyone and tells me to take my baby to the nursery or I could sit in a chair out side of the sanctuary, mind you my baby wasn't crying or anything, I was so embarrassed! I took my baby to the nursery where she was tagged with a number on the back of her shirt, so they could tell them apart and I stood outside the nursery, because I have never been away from her and I hear him still talking, saying they are and old time religious church (which is perfectly fine) and they are not gonna change and if the visitors didn't like it that was ok because, they didn't have room for them anyway (He started this conversation, with, "Im not trying to offend anyone", obviously if you have to start you sentence with that, then your probably know your going to offend someone ) He also said if there isn't enough food he would cut up some hot dogs and split em and some saltine crackers. I felt very unwelcome! I did not come to that church for the food, I came because my kids have asked me too, and I left before the preacher even started preaching! I have never had this kind of experience in a church!
